JamesT JunoSL-Newspapers founder and CEO James originally started the newspaper as a way to show others, in a fun way, what the world of secondlife has to offer to everyone now almost a year later he presents us with one of the most widely read newspapers in SL. |
Dana VanmoerCOO and Mrs Juno Dana joined the paper back in march in the fashion section (as it was then), since then she has become more and more the administrator although still finding time to design her own range of clothing. |
Dixie BarbosaReporter and photographer Dix joined the SL Newspaper team as a photographer in April 2007 and soon promoted to writer/reporter. He now works in the spotlight as all round reporter in most sections, whether it's a background story or reporting on breaking news. Besides that he does some things behind the scenes. |
Bixyl ShuftanReporter When he's not hanging around with his friends, and sometimes while he is, Bixyl is often exploring somewhere and snapping some funny screenshots. He's also noted for his corny sense of humor, "I do my best to 'sniff out' a story." ;-) " |
Redd OConnellFinance Reporter Redd is an active investor and investment manager and as such write a weekly roundup of the SL stock exchanges and basically keeps us up to date when things are happening in the financial SL while Connie is on sabaticle |
Connie McMahonFinance Reporter Connie prefers playing with numbers to shopping, when she grows up she wants to be Suzie Orman. Meanwhile her hobbies include gossiping with Miralee, making fun of Linden Lab and crashing her terra sparrow.Currently on sabaticle |
Gemma CleanslateReporter Gemma loves to explore and can often be found in the Explore section having found somewhere new and unique that she thinks you might like to see too. When not exploring Gemma can often be found hosting for her partner , a DJ , in various clubs in SL. |
Firehorse RearwindReporter and Columnist Firehorse loves clothes and exploring. Her mission is to have everyone is SL looking the best no matter what the budget, check out her weekly column in the Design section to find the best bargains! |
Alesia SchumannColumnist Quick bio: Journalist in real-life and very interested in the business world in all worlds, Alesia also runs a business in SL called Ally's Scenic Views. She writes the View From Above column at this newspaper. She delivers attitude-driven writing with a very present business twist! |
Nazz LaneFreelance Reporter Nazz is an artist when it comes to interviewing usually to be found in our MACE section or people he is also the "Author of Lane's List: A list of the ordinary and extra-ordinary people and places in Second Life, see http://laneslist.blogspot.com" |
Dashwood DayafterReporter Dashwood ever the babbler is just as happy being SL's paparazzi as she is writing about the latest club opening. Most of her articles can be found in the Explore section of the paper. A media personality in RL, she is happiest when writing and never without a coffee in hand. |
Delinda DyrssenFreelance Reporter I am a friendly outgoing resident of SL who always up for good conversation and meeting new people.I recently teamed up with Freestar Tammas to form Tammas Dyrssen Live Music Events... |
Breezes BabiiColumnist 'Breezes Thoughts' are brought to us in the people section, often wandering alone and lost she gets herself in some tangles and sometimes even manages to get out of them. She shows us what the dream in SL can be like. |
Glitter XeltentateColumnist Glitter is new to SL and as such she tells us all about the things she learns and the things to avoid in the 'Well its news to me' Column, usually found in the people section |
Neuron BanditReporter Recently returned from a long holiday from SL, Neuron found himself at a loss as old friends and places had moved on. Using the newspaper as a way to find his feet again Neuron is loving exploring and meeting new artists in SL. |
Covadonga WriterColumnist Being a writer and journalist in RL, I know what an honour is to be given a regular column. A column requires opinions that make sense and provide insight. They also should be entertaining. I hope to meet the challenge. COVA. Cova's column 'SLOOP' can be found in the PEOPLE section. |
FoxM EmberColumnist Fox writes what we call speculative fiction, which means that its so easily accepted as factual as to be almost reality. His column 'Burning Embers' can be found in our Extra Extra section |
Hamlet KornbluthReporter New to SLN Hamlet is on a mission to make articles as long as possible and his witty sense of humour often leads Dana to go easy with the scissors. Getting humour and facts through is not an easy task but Hamlet always manages it. |
Penance SautereauReporter Another new face to SLN readers Penny has very strong opinions on what is right and wrong here in SL and is not shy about letting us know from her own perspective. She loves to write from a definately 'adult' point of view and can therefore most often be found in our Redlight section. |
Song BremerReporter and Columnist Song doesn't half get herself in some crazy situations, but she is also very good at finding a way out. Join in Songs adventures in our Explore section with 'The Audacious Explorer' |
